Around 1,800 people attended the event and took the opportunity to learn more about native butterflies and their habitats. The aim of the Citizen Science Award project is to work with citizen scientists to collect data on the distribution of butterflies in Austria, thereby strengthening the scientific basis for biodiversity research and nature conservation.
At the information stand, visitors were able to learn about butterflies, try out observation methods and find out about opportunities to take part in the research competition. Families and young participants in particular showed great interest in the link between nature observation and scientific data collection.
